Output 21b572aa8a67db76ea9e848a1237fe12421c8843afb4512e2d472b9f50ddeec5:0

value
2358249280
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5576bea78cf66a39b03ff3de52893b67b54ef30b OP_EQUALVERIFY OP_CHECKSIG
address
18ntgqS71FrujCqWfD8QMdypKDXSkqyczK
transaction
21b572aa8a67db76ea9e848a1237fe12421c8843afb4512e2d472b9f50ddeec5
confirmations
736150
spent
true